Abstract

1,019,103. Colour television tubes. RADIO CORPORATION OF AMERICA. June 19, 1963 [July 6, 1962], No. 24473/63. Heading H1D. In a multi-gun cathode-ray tube, e.g. for colour television, the guns each comprise a sector-shaped electrode 60, Fig. 2, with bent-up tabs 42 so that the corresponding electrodes of the guns can be compactly juxtaposed with adjacent tabs 42, facing each other and extending outwardly to insulator supports rods. The sets of control grids and screen grids may each be assembled in this way on three common support rods. Each gun comprises a cathode 74, Fig. 4 (not shown), a cathode support 72, a control grid 27 and a screen grid 28 whose mounting tabs extend axially in the opposite direction to those of the control grid and of the cathode support. Each gun further includes a focus electrode 29. The cathode 74 and the cathode support 72 may be of dissimilar metals and heat expansion without permanent distortion is taken up by providing the end of the support 72 with three circumferentially spaced dimples 82. An annular boss 64 formed in control grid 27 provides electrostatic shielding and also prevents the deposition of cathode material on the insulator support rods 32, while an annular boss 64 formed in the screen grid 28 forms with the focus electrode 29 a up-shaped convergent prefocusing electrostatic field. A four-gun as well as the three-gun system shown in the drawings is mentioned specifically.
